Project is funded by the Gas Tax 

The Highway and Bridge Maintenance Division will be performing drainage system and pavement improvements along Military Trail in Deerfield Beach between Sample Road and Crystal Lake Drive. The work is expected to start on April 3, 2023, and conclude on July 19, 2023, barring any unforeseen conditions and/or weather delays. 

During construction, one travel lane will be closed, however, at least one travel lane in each direction of Military Trail will be open to traffic. Access to businesses and residences will be maintained. Variable message signs will be posted to advise affected motorists and pedestrians.
